Abstract
This utility model relates to the food industry, specifically the dairy industry, and can be used in the production of brine cheeses. The objective of the utility model is to develop a method for producing brine cheese using a water-based brine enriched with molecular hydrogen to create a reducing environment during cheese salting. The method involves obtaining a cheese mass, pressing it, and then salting it in a brine based on an aqueous solution of table salt. Before preparing the brine, the water is saturated with molecular hydrogen to a concentration of 0.8–1.6 mg / L, after which table salt is added to the resulting hydrogen-enriched water to produce a brine with a salt concentration of 200–300 g / L. Salting of the pressed cheese mass is carried out by complete immersion in the said brine at a temperature of 6–12 °C for 8–24 hours with limited gas exchange and no intensive aeration.After salting, the cheese is left in the same brine as the finished product. The technical result is a reduction in the redox potential of the brine, the creation of a reducing environment, slowing down oxidative processes in the cheese, and increasing the quality stability of the finished brine cheese during storage.
